WASHINGTON:
US President Donald Trump mentioned on Friday his administration had “productive” talks with Russia a few ceasefire in Ukraine, urging counterpart Vladimir Putin to spare Ukrainian troopers on the entrance line.
Trump envoy Steve Witkoff met Putin late Thursday to put out the main points of a joint US-Ukrainian plan, which envisages a 30-day pause in hostilities between Moscow and Kyiv after three years of warfare.
“We had superb and productive discussions with President Vladimir Putin of Russia yesterday, and there’s a superb probability that this horrible, bloody warfare can lastly come to an finish,” Trump mentioned in a publish on his Reality Social platform.
White Home Press Secretary Karoline Leavitt clarified to reporters that Trump had not spoken to Putin himself on Thursday.
The Kremlin mentioned earlier it was “cautiously optimistic” a deal might be reached, however that Trump and Putin wanted to talk straight earlier than talks may progress.
In Kyiv,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ky accused Putin of attempting to “sabotage diplomacy” after the Russian chief mentioned he had “critical questions” over how a ceasefire would work.
“He’s now doing every part he can to sabotage diplomacy by setting extraordinarily troublesome and unacceptable circumstances proper from the beginning even earlier than a ceasefire,” Zelensky mentioned in a publish on X.
Trump additionally appealed to Putin over what he mentioned had been “hundreds” of Ukrainian troops who had been “fully surrounded by the Russian navy, and in a really unhealthy and weak place”.
“I’ve strongly requested to President Putin that their lives be spared. This could be a horrible bloodbath, one not seen since World Struggle II,” he mentioned.
Kyiv rapidly denied Trump’s declare, saying there was “no risk” of its troops being encircled.
Russia has prior to now week been driving a lot of Ukraine’s forces out of its Kursk area, elements of which Kyiv occupied final yr.
The Kremlin mentioned each Moscow and Washington understood a direct dialog between Putin and Trump “was wanted”.
